Output fbaf2904d2448fab0bb61225fffb39f8236b8cfc5b13b12e52e121363318b465:0

value
242414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4b1393128bc8375c7e64bde5a3931e981492d1c9 OP_EQUAL
address
38Xz3zSrJgJhmPugJBiZv6fkLErCBDM2Af
transaction
fbaf2904d2448fab0bb61225fffb39f8236b8cfc5b13b12e52e121363318b465
confirmations
158426
spent
true